Early in his 35-year practice, Dr. Alfred Plechner, DVM, “…became dissatisfied
with just treating the superficial signs of health problems…the conventional
treatment I trained for at veterinary school had little impact on pets seemingly
more susceptible to disease and allergies and who seemed to be living shorter
and sicker lives.” (from Pets at Risk: From Allergies to Cancer, Remedies for
an Unsuspected Epidemic, see Book of the Month below).
Dr. Plechner’s frustration led him to use his own time and money on clinical
research to discover why this was happening. He uncovered a hidden adrenal gland
defect that caused an endocrine-immune system imbalance. His research showed
this endocrine-immune system dysfunction was caused by genetics, poor diet of
dry kibbles, over-breeding, and environmental pollutants. With a deficient
immune system, our pets are subjected to seemingly unrelated diseases and a
silent epidemic including, but not limited to:
Cancer
Obesity
Allergies
FeLV, FIP, FIV
Autoimmune disorders
Kidney and liver disease
Inflammatory bowel disease
Aggressiveness and strange behavior
Hyper sensitivities to food and insect bites
Chronic bacterial, viral and fungal infections
Unresolved illnesses unresponsive to conventional therapy
The hidden adrenal gland defect causes the adrenal glands to not manufacture
enough cortisol hormone or the cortisol produced is bound (inactive). Cortisol
is a powerful anti-inflammatory and helps the body deal with stress and
infections. This defect, in turn, causes a domino-effect producing too much
estrogen and not enough thyroid hormones. With the endocrine system is out of
balance the end result is low antibodies and a poor immune system.
Dr. Plechner developed a special blood test to detect this hidden defect in the
adrenal glands—his Basic Endocrine-Immune One tests for cortisol, total
estrogen, thyroid hormones T-3 & T-4, and IgA, IgM and IgG antibodies. If the
cortisol level is low, estrogen level high, thyroid hormones low and antibodies
are low, he suspects the animal has this hidden defect. Dr. Plechner’s solution
is a protocol of physiological (low dosage) injections (or oral medication) of
cortisone to boost up the adrenal glands. He also found it necessary to give low
doses of thyroid hormone to 90% of his dogs and 10% of his cats. Once the
endocrine system is back in balance, the immune system kicks in and all the
disease symptoms disappear. Unfortunately, the animal must stay on these low
doses of hormones for life.
Dr. Plechner was able to treat autoimmune disease, cancer, kidney & liver
disease, epilepsy, obesity and even behavioral problems in dogs. In cats, Dr.
Plechner successfully treated FIP (Feline Infectious Peritonitis), FIV (Feline
Immunodeficiency Virus), FeLV (Feline Leukemia Virus) and urinary tract
disorders. One of the most prevalent but overlooked symptoms of the imbalance is
malabsorption and digestive tract disorders (e.g., irritable bowel disease). If
the endocrine-immune imbalance is present, the IgA antibodies that normally
operate in the mucus membranes of the gut go out of control and sometimes even
attack the body itself. The walls of the gut then become inflamed and thicken
for protection. With the gut’s defense system compromised, harmful bacteria and
other bad microorganisms can attack. When this happens, nutrients, supplements,
as well as medication to treat the disease are not absorbed by the body and exit
the other end. This is one reason why positive results may not be seen using the
best holistic supplements and even medication. One must correct the
endocrine-immune imbalance first, so that the mucus lining of the gut returns to
normal and then the body can absorb nutrients again.

As described in the article above, early in his career, veterinarian Alfred Plechner became
dissatisfied treating just the symptoms and never really curing the
disease. Every season he would see the same animals come to him with the
same allergies and all he could do was relieve the symptoms. He states
in his book Pets at Risk, "...the conventional treatment I
trained for at veterinary school had little impact on pets seemingly
more susceptible to disease and allergies and who seemed to be living
shorter and sicker lives." Out of his frustration, he spent his own time
and money to research why this was happening. His ground-breaking
research uncovered a hidden defect in the adrenal glands leading to an unrecognized endocrine-immune
system imbalance as a major
cause of multiple chronic disorders in animal companions. These
disorders include allergies, epilepsy, viral diseases, inflammatory
bowel disease, autoimmunity, cancer, and more. Here he explains his
break-through work and his program for successfully treating thousands
of pets with a wide range of health problems.
In his book, Dr. Plechner
details his clinical work to develop a special blood test to detect this
hidden defect in the adrenal glands. His Basic Endocrine-Immune One tests for cortisol, total estrogen, thyroid hormones T-3 &
T-4, and IgA, IgM and IgG antibodies. If the cortisol level is low,
estrogen level high, thyroid hormones low and antibodies are low, he
suspects the animal has this hidden defect. His treatment includes
physiological (low) doses of cortisone to boost up the adrenal glands.
He also found it necessary to give low doses of thyroid hormone
to 90% of dogs and 10% of cats to entirely balance the endocrine-immune
system. Using his hormone program, Dr. Plechner was able to help pets
with such dreaded diseases as cancer, Parvo, FeLV, FIV and FIP as well
as routine problems of poor skin and coat, allergies, chronic infections
and even behavioral problems. Every cancer patient he tested had this
endocrine-immune imbalance.
Chapters 7–9 are rather technical and meant for vets who want to use his
protocol. Chapter 10 relates how a hypoallergenic diet is of utmost
importance for a successful recovery from an endocrine-immune imbalance.
Dr. Plechner states that feeding the typical diet of cheap dry kibbles counteracts his protocol
and could even be the cause of the endocrine-immune imbalance. He also
relates the importance of enzymes for a successful treatment.
As discussed above, his protocol, while successful in eliminating
symptoms, does not address the root cause of the problem as it must be
continued for life or the symptoms recur. However his book is valuable
for understanding how this endocrine imbalance causes illness, plus the
relationship of food allergies, parasites, over vaccination and
environmental toxins to this imbalance.
